No, toadstools are a type of fungus and do not produce food through photosynthesis like plants. Instead, they obtain nutrients by breaking down organic matter in their environment. Toadstools play a role in decomposition by breaking down dead plant material.

Digestion is the process of breaking down food in the body to extract nutrients. Ingestion is the act of taking food into the mouth. Egestion is the removal of undigested waste material from the body through the anus.
Woodlice primarily feed on decaying organic matter, making dead leaves their preferred food source. They play an important role in decomposition by breaking down dead plant material, which enriches the soil. While they may occasionally consume live plant material, green leaves are not a significant part of their diet.

Mealworms are consumers. They are the larval stage of darkling beetles and feed on organic matter, such as decaying plant material and grains. As decomposers, they play a role in breaking down dead organic material, but they do not produce their own food like plants do through photosynthesis.

Decomposers like bacteria and fungi absorb nutrients from dead materials through the process of decomposition. They break down organic matter into simpler compounds that can then be used by other living organisms.
